Environmental Science is the 90th most popular major in the country with 9,339 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.

Across Montana, there were 73 environmental science gra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 60 environmental science graduates with average earnings and debt of $35,286 and $23,603 respectively.

Out of the 3 schools in the Best Value Bioenvironmental Sciences Schools for a Bachelor’s in Montana For Those Making $30-$48k that were part of this year’s ranking, The University of Montana - Western landed the #1 spot on the list. Located in Dillon, Montana, this small public school handed out 10 diplomas to qualified bachelors’s bioenvironmental sciences students in 2019-2020.

As a testament to the quality of education offered at Montana Western, the school also landed the #2 spot in our “Best Environmental Science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Montana” ranking. The estimated yearly cost for Montana Western is $11,133 for Montana Bachelor’s Degree Bioenvironmental Sciences students whose families make $30-$48k.
